On Wed, 27 May 2015, Robert P. J. Day wrote:

> 
> on fully-updated rawhide system (still), i installed the
> docker-registry package, and tried to enable and start it, and got the
> following:
> 
> $ sudo systemctl status docker-registry
> ● docker-registry.service - Registry server for Docker
> Loaded: loaded (/usr/lib/systemd/system/docker-registry.service; enabled; vendor \
>                 preset: disabled)
> Active: failed (Result: start-limit) since Wed 2015-05-27 09:52:57 EDT; 2s ago
> Process: 10255 ExecStart=/usr/bin/gunicorn --access-logfile -
> --debug --max-requests 100 --graceful-timeout 3600 -t 3600 -k gevent
> -b ${REGISTRY_ADDRESS}:${REGISTRY_PORT} -w $GUNICORN_WORKERS
> docker_registry.wsgi:application (code=exited, status=2)
> Main PID: 10255 (code=exited, status=2)
> 
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: Unit docker-registry.service \
>                 entered failed state.
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: docker-registry.service failed.
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: docker-registry.service holdoff \
>                 time over, scheduling restart.
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: start request repeated too \
>                 quickly for docker-registry.service
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: Failed to start Registry server \
>                 for Docker.
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: Unit docker-registry.service \
>                 entered failed state.
> May 27 09:52:57 localhost.localdomain systemd[1]: docker-registry.service failed.
> $
> 
> i've tried stopping, then restarting, to no effect, and i can't see
> anything in bugzilla about this. thoughts?

  oh, wait, i just pulled this out of /var/log/messages:

May 27 09:58:42 localhost gunicorn: usage: gunicorn [OPTIONS] [APP_MODULE]
May 27 09:58:42 localhost gunicorn: gunicorn: error: unrecognized arguments: --debug
May 27 09:58:42 localhost systemd: docker-registry.service: main process exited, \
                code=exited, status=2/INVALIDARGUMENT
May 27 09:58:42 localhost systemd: Unit docker-registry.service entered failed state.
May 27 09:58:42 localhost systemd: docker-registry.service failed.

  so i guess i better look at this "gunicorn" thing, of which i know
nothing.
